Lots of template curve, no trackiness, fast.\n        \n\n\nClick to expand...\n\n\n\n\nI rode a 6'8\" x 21\" x 2 3/4\" Piseas for about 9 months straight in 2019 all over San Diego.  It worked in basically everything.  I'm 5'11\" and 165 lbs for reference.  I loved that board.\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nAlso, if you want some more footage of surfing a long fish, check out Hydrodynamica on Instagram (its Richard Kenvin).  Lots of footage of him surfing a 6'9\" Frye long fish and 7'3\" long fish from Burch."]], "columns": ["post_id", "thread_id", "thread_title", "post_number", "author_username", "post_date", "post_date_iso", "post_body"], "primary_keys": ["post_id"], "primary_key_values": ["233816"], "units": {}, "query_ms": 0.7237200006784406, "license": "Public Domain"}
